What is the German B1 Certificate?
The German B1 Certificate is a globally acknowledged language qualification that vouches for a learner's capability to understand and use German in a variety of contexts. At the B1 level, people can:
Understand the main points of clear standard input on familiar matters frequently experienced in work, school, leisure, etc.Offer with many scenarios likely to occur while taking a trip in an area where the language is spoken.Produce basic connected text on topics that recognize or of personal interest.Describe experiences and events, dreams, hopes, and ambitions, and briefly give reasons and descriptions for viewpoints and plans.Significance of the B1 Certificate

The Examination Process
The German B1 Certificate evaluation is created to examine the candidate's efficiency in all four language abilities: reading, composing, listening, and speaking. The test is normally divided into the following sections:
Reading Comprehension:
Format: Candidates check out a series of texts and answer multiple-choice concerns.Abilities Assessed: Ability to comprehend and interpret composed details, including short articles, letters, and brief stories.
Composing:
Format: Candidates compose a brief essay or letter based on a given timely.Abilities Assessed: Ability to express ideas clearly and coherently in written type, with proper grammar and vocabulary.
Listening:
Format: Candidates listen to audio recordings and answer questions based on what they hear.Skills Assessed: Ability to understand spoken German in different contexts, consisting of discussions, announcements, and interviews.
Speaking:
Format: Candidates take part in a structured discussion with an examiner.Skills Assessed: Ability to interact efficiently in spoken German, consisting of expressing opinions, asking and addressing concerns, and describing scenarios.Preparation Tips

FAQs
Q: How long does it require to prepare for the B1 assessment?
A: The time required to prepare for the B1 evaluation differs depending on the person's starting level and the intensity of their research study. Generally, it can take a number of months of constant practice to reach the B1 level.
Q: Can I retake the B1 examination if I fail?
A: Yes, you can retake the B1 evaluation if you do not pass. It is suggested to recognize the areas where you need improvement and concentrate on those before retaking the test.
Q: Are there different versions of the B1 certificate for different functions?
A: Yes, there are various variations of the B1 certificate, such as the "Zertifikat Deutsch B1" for basic functions, the "Zertifikat Deutsch B1: Beruf" for expert contexts, and the "Zertifikat Deutsch B1: Gesundheitswesen" for healthcare experts.
Q: Is the B1 certificate valid for life?
A: The B1 certificate is typically considered valid for life, but some organizations might require you to take a brand-new test if a considerable amount of time has actually passed given that your initial certification.
Q: Can I utilize the B1 certificate for visa applications?
A: Yes, the B1 certificate is often accepted as proof of language efficiency for visa applications to German-speaking nations. However, it is always a good idea to examine the specific requirements of the embassy or consulate.
